From 6dbaea779fe8529454c761ce40d5ff0cc4aa163a Mon Sep 17 00:00:00 2001 From: Peter Marshall Date: Mon, 16 Jul 2018 13:59:09 +0200 Subject: benchmark: remove arrays benchmark PR-URL: https://github.com/nodejs/node/pull/21831 Reviewed-By: Anatoli Papirovski Reviewed-By: Ruben Bridgewater Reviewed-By: Rich Trott Reviewed-By: Luigi Pinca Reviewed-By: Yang Guo Reviewed-By: James M Snell Reviewed-By: Trivikram Kamat --- benchmark/arrays/var-int.js | 35 ----------------------------------- benchmark/arrays/zero-float.js | 35 ----------------------------------- benchmark/arrays/zero-int.js | 35 ----------------------------------- 3 files changed, 105 deletions(-) delete mode 100644 benchmark/arrays/var-int.js delete mode 100644 benchmark/arrays/zero-float.js delete mode 100644 benchmark/arrays/zero-int.js (limited to 'benchmark') diff --git a/benchmark/arrays/var-int.js b/benchmark/arrays/var-int.js deleted file mode 100644 index 4307378563..0000000000 --- a/benchmark/arrays/var-int.js +++ /dev/null @@ -1,35 +0,0 @@ -'use strict'; -const common = require('../common.js'); - -const bench = common.createBenchmark(main, { - type: [ - 'Array', - 'Buffer', - 'Int8Array', - 'Uint8Array', - 'Int16Array', - 'Uint16Array', - 'Int32Array', - 'Uint32Array', - 'Float32Array', - 'Float64Array' - ], - n: [25e6] -}); - -function main({ type, n }) { - const clazz = global[type]; - - bench.start(); - const arr = new clazz(n); - for (var i = 0; i < 10; ++i) { - run(); - } - bench.end(n); - - function run() { - for (var j = 0, k = arr.length; j < k; ++j) { - arr[j] = (j ^ k) & 127; - } - } -} diff --git a/benchmark/arrays/zero-float.js b/benchmark/arrays/zero-float.js deleted file mode 100644 index de2e9bdba6..0000000000 --- a/benchmark/arrays/zero-float.js +++ /dev/null @@ -1,35 +0,0 @@ -'use strict'; -const common = require('../common.js'); - -const bench = common.createBenchmark(main, { - type: [ - 'Array', - 'Buffer', - 'Int8Array', - 'Uint8Array', - 'Int16Array', - 'Uint16Array', - 'Int32Array', - 'Uint32Array', - 'Float32Array', - 'Float64Array' - ], - n: [25e6] -}); - -function main({ type, n }) { - const clazz = global[type]; - - bench.start(); - const arr = new clazz(n); - for (var i = 0; i < 10; ++i) { - run(); - } - bench.end(n); - - function run() { - for (var j = 0, k = arr.length; j < k; ++j) { - arr[j] = 0.0; - } - } -} diff --git a/benchmark/arrays/zero-int.js b/benchmark/arrays/zero-int.js deleted file mode 100644 index 548691d373..0000000000 --- a/benchmark/arrays/zero-int.js +++ /dev/null @@ -1,35 +0,0 @@ -'use strict'; -const common = require('../common.js'); - -const bench = common.createBenchmark(main, { - type: [ - 'Array', - 'Buffer', - 'Int8Array', - 'Uint8Array', - 'Int16Array', - 'Uint16Array', - 'Int32Array', - 'Uint32Array', - 'Float32Array', - 'Float64Array' - ], - n: [25e6] -}); - -function main({ type, n }) { - const clazz = global[type]; - - bench.start(); - const arr = new clazz(n); - for (var i = 0; i < 10; ++i) { - run(); - } - bench.end(n); - - function run() { - for (var j = 0, k = arr.length; j < k; ++j) { - arr[j] = 0; - } - } -} -- cgit v1.2.3